Increased Focus On Safe Asbestos Removal Across New Zealand

Asbestos removal continues to be a critical focus for health and safety authorities across New Zealand, particularly as older buildings undergo renovation, demolition, or repair. With regulations tightening and public awareness growing, property owners and contractors are increasingly seeking certified services to manage the risks associated with asbestos-containing materials.

Industry regulations require that all asbestos removal work be completed by licensed professionals to ensure the protection of workers, occupants, and surrounding environments. Non-compliance can lead to serious health risks and significant legal penalties.

With thousands of New Zealand properties still containing legacy asbestos materials, demand for qualified asbestos removal services is expected to remain steady in the coming years.
